Tech Stack Knowledge Recruiters Must Understand

Even if you’re not coding, you should know:

  • Programming languages like Python, Java, JavaScript

  • Platforms like AWS, Azure

  • Networking basics

  • IT certifications like CCNA, PMP, or CISSP

Trends in IT Hiring in Saudi Arabia

  • Focus on nationalization (hiring Saudi nationals)

  • Growing startup scene

  • Increased remote project-based work

The Saudi Arabia Advantage

Riyadh as a Tech Hub

Riyadh is quickly emerging as a hub for innovation and startups. Tech investments and international partnerships are booming, and IT professionals are in hot demand.

Importance of Local Knowledge and Regulations

Understanding local labor laws, Saudization requirements, and cultural nuances is key. Recruiters who know the local landscape hold a clear advantage.

Face-to-Face Interviews in the Digital Age

While remote interviews are convenient, face-to-face interviews bring a human touch that helps assess soft skills and cultural fit—especially in Saudi Arabia, where relationships are key.

Common Interview Questions for IT Recruiters

  • “How do you source passive candidates?”

  • “Explain how you fill a role with a rare skill set.”

  • “What’s your strategy for urgent hires?”

  • “How do you manage candidate drop-offs?”
